About this role
A Bright Horizons Teacher role supporting infants in a licensed early education center, available full-time or part-time. The position emphasizes career growth and professional development, including opportunities to pursue a CDA or college degree at no cost. The role is part of an inclusive workplace focused on child development and family engagement.
